MENARD, INC. has had 37 OSHA inspections since Dec 13, 1979, resulting in 129 violations and $271,974 in penalties on record.

As reported in the U.S. Department of Labor OSHA enforcement database. Having inspection records is common for businesses in regulated industries. Penalty amounts may differ from final amounts after settlement or judicial review.

Overview
  • OSHA has conducted 37 inspections at this establishment.
  • Based on public enforcement records, the most recent inspection here took place on August 21, 2024. That inspection has since been closed.
  • The OSHA inspection history at this location spans 45 years, beginning in 1979 and continuing through 2024.
  • OSHA classified 39 of the 129 recorded violations here as Serious (30%).
  • This establishment has no willful violations in its OSHA inspection history.
  • The OSHA record at this location does not include any repeat violation citations.
  • This establishment has 1 open inspection in OSHA's records. Violation and penalty information may be updated as the case progresses.
